Residential construction prices have been a focal point for homeowners, developers, and contractors alike, particularly within the ever-evolving housing market. With components such as labor shortages, material prices, and economic situations enjoying pivotal roles, understanding these prices can make a significant difference in project planning and execution.


When embarking on a residential construction project, estimating costs is often a daunting task. Various components contribute to the overall expenditure, including land acquisition, design, materials, labor, permits, and overhead costs. Each of those components can vary considerably depending on the project's size, location, and complexity.


The design stage is essential because it units the tone for the complete project. Architects and designers normally cost charges primarily based on the general scope of work. High-quality designs can lead to increased construction costs, whereas more simple designs could include a lesser price ticket. Selecting the proper design may help mitigate different costs, as a well-thought-out plan can streamline the development course of.


Land acquisition prices can fluctuate drastically based mostly available on the market and site. Areas experiencing rapid growth often see skyrocketing land prices. This can significantly impression the total residential construction prices. In regions where land is scarce or in high demand, potential owners may discover themselves going through a tricky market where the affordability of land turns into a substantial problem.

Material costs are another important side of residential construction prices. Supply chain disruptions, tariffs, and inflation have brought on many material prices to rise in current times - General Contractor reviews and ratings Calabasas, CA. Homebuilders should maintain abreast of those adjustments to develop budgets that replicate present market situations


Common materials corresponding to lumber, metal, and concrete have all confronted worth fluctuations. For instance, the value of lumber noticed an unprecedented spike through the peak of the COVID-19 pandemic. Although prices have since stabilized, they still remain larger than pre-pandemic levels. Builders should consider these changes and their potential impression on total expenditures when planning a construction project.

Labor prices are also a significant contributor to residential construction prices. The construction industry has confronted a talented labor shortage for the past several years. As demand for housing will increase, the availability of qualified employees decreases, leading to larger wages. Contractors must offer competitive salaries to draw and maintain expert laborers, which immediately affects the budget of residential construction projects.


Another factor that regularly will get overlooked in construction estimates is the value of permits and inspections. Each locality has completely different laws and requirements relating to construction, and these can add vital costs to a project. Obtaining the required permits often involves charges and extra costs for skilled providers to make sure compliance with native building codes.


Finishing prices, which include every little thing from paint to flooring, can also have a considerable influence on overall residential construction prices. Homeowners often wish to personalize their spaces, leading to higher-end finishes that can push budgets beyond preliminary estimates. Carefully choosing finishes based mostly on each aesthetic wishes and budget constraints might help maintain monetary targets.


The unpredictable nature of the real estate market can considerably influence residential construction costs as properly. Interest charges, financial growth, and demographic tendencies impression housing demand. When demand exceeds supply, construction prices are likely to rise, further straining budgets. Builders and owners want to remain knowledgeable about market trends to make strategic decisions all through the construction process.

  • Fluctuations in material prices can significantly influence general residential construction costs, typically driven by market demand and supply chain disruptions.

  • Local labor market conditions play an important position; regions with skilled labor shortages may experience higher wage rates, increasing the project's whole expenditure.

  • Site preparation costs—such as grading, excavation, and environmental assessments—should be factored into the general budget as they'll range based on land conditions.

  • Sustainability features, like solar panels and energy-efficient home equipment, can elevate preliminary bills but may lead to long-term financial savings by way of lowered utility bills.

  • Design complexity influences costs; custom-built homes generally require extra sources and time in comparability with normal designs, resulting in greater prices.

  • Regulatory necessities and building codes can add unexpected costs; permits and inspections may require extra budget allocation to make sure compliance.

  • Homeowners should budget for contingency costs of around 10-20% of the whole project to cowl sudden bills or modifications during construction.

  • The choice of finishes and fixtures can dramatically alter the budget, with high-end materials considerably elevating projected construction prices.

  • Financing terms have an effect on construction prices; interest rates on loans can increase or lower the overall expense of a residential building project.

  • Economic conditions, such as inflation charges, may cause an upward trend go now in construction prices, impacting budgeting for both new visit this page builds and renovations.

What is the common cost per square foot for residential construction?undefinedThe common cost per square foot varies considerably based on location and materials however generally ranges from $100 to $200 for primary construction. Custom homes or luxury builds can exceed these averages considerably.


How do labor costs have an result on residential construction budgets?undefinedLabor prices are a vital portion of residential construction budgets, usually ranging from 20% to 50% of the entire cost. Rates can range based on the area, project complexity, and labor market demand, impacting overall spending.
